Police in Ryde, Isle of Wight, carried out a planned early morning raid on a property on Union Street today as part of a Class A drugs operation.
Officers from Hampshire Constabulary targeted the home in the busy town, leading to the arrest of a 37-year-old man on suspicion of dealing Class A drugs.
Following a thorough search of the premises, the man was taken to Newport Police Station for questioning.
A spokesperson for Hampshire Police confirmed the arrest, stating the man remains in custody on suspicion of involvement in the supply of Class A substances.
Enquiries are ongoing as detectives continue their investigation into the case.
